Guatemala Port Congestion Charge Effective June 15, 2025
Due to continued operational challenges, Crowley will implement a port congestion charge for all Guatemala and El Salvador cargo moving via Guatemala terminals effective June 15, 2025.
The port congestion charge will apply to all import and export cargo on all tariff and service contract rates.
| Direction | Charge |
| Import | $200 per Unit |
| Export | $200 per Unit |
The following charge will apply for all Less than Container (LCL) shipments:
| Direction | Charge |
| Import | $0.10 per CFT / $0.30 per CWT subject to a minimum charge of $10 |
| Export | $0.10 per CFT / $0.30 per CWT subject to a minimum charge of $10 |
